K-9 Patrol

The Atlantic City Police Department K-9 unit currently consists of 20 K-9 teams. The K-9 teams are comprised of 10 patrol teams, 4 narcotic detection teams and 6 explosive detection teams.

The Atlantic City Police Department also has one of the finest K-9 training programs in the country. We have trained law enforcement agencies along the entire eastern United States and the U.S. Virgin Islands. Our training includes a 16 week patrol dog school and a 10-12 week scent detection school which covers narcotic, explosive and arson detection dogs.

Our K-9 unit is a vital aspect of the department. It assists, on a daily basis, the citizens of Atlantic City, as well as the millions of people that visit our city. The members of the K-9 Unit are dedicated and professional Police Officers and are the reason why our K-9 unit is so successful.
